Heart of Long Beach, Downtown boasts major tourist attractions like Aquarium of the Pacific, Queen Mary, and Shoreline Village. Enjoy over 150 restaurants, wine bars, and easy access to public transit.

Belmont Shore

4/5(41 area reviews)

Spanish-style homes and contemporary houses line the streets, while 2nd Street boasts a bustling business district with shops, restaurants, and salons. Enjoy kitesurfing, kayaking, and sailing at nearby ocean beaches and Alamitos Bay.

Alamitos Beach

Coastal vibes meet urban convenience in this Long Beach neighborhood, featuring a sandy beach with a bicycle path and a lively Broadway Corridor filled with bars, restaurants, and shops. Don't miss the historic Ebell Club nearby!
